MEAC Releases Basketball TV ScheduleNovember 23, 2001GREENSBORO, NC--The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ference has released its 2001-2002 Men's and Women's Basketball Television Schedule. All of the nine men's and five women's games aired will be featured on Comcast. The televised match-ups include a game between regular season men's co-champions, Hampton University and South Carolina State University on February 16. The Pirates are led this year by returning senior guard, Tommy Adams. The Bulldogs are emerging into the season with returning All-MEAC senior forward, Dexter Hall. Both teams finished 14-4 in the MEAC last season. In the world of women's basketball, Howard's Lady Bison will meet the Lady Pirates of Hampton for a showdown for all to see on January 21. The Lady Bison, defending MEAC champions, are starting the season with 2000-01 MEAC MVP senior center, Andrea Gardner, who led the nation in rebounding last season with an average of 14.3 per game. Joining this showdown will be the Howard and Hampton men for a Martin Luther King Day double-header. Also, included is the 2002 MEAC Basketball Tournament Semi-finals. The tournament will be held in Richmond, VA on March 4-9. Tickets are now on sale at the Richmond Coliseum and member institutions.
